DC/DC 20A 300W Stepdown Modules | BuckModules for Regulating CC & CV 3pcs/set

DC/DC 20A 300W Stepdown Modules | BuckModules for Regulating CC & CV 3pcs/set
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005005222981907
$18.33
Shipping from: China
   Price history chart & currency exchange rate

Customers also viewed